
Communication Is Critical During Renovations of Civic Structures

|
| A 19th century school in the town of Harvard was transformed into a library over the course of two years. It was able to open its renovated doors in April thanks to thorough communication between the construction team and the community. |
By Paul Viccica On a late fall morning in 2005, construction began on a long-awaited project in the town of Harvard.
